I'm sixteen but I got my permit like three months ago so I still have 3 more months until I can get my license. Is there anyway I can get my license sooner?

No, according to state law (most states) you must have your permit for a certain amount of time before getting your full license. You can keep your permit longer than the six months (not that there is any reason to), but you must have it for those six months before your license.
